Dashboard
Poor Management Efficiency with a low ROCE of 2.61%
- The company has been able to generate a Return on Capital Employed (avg) of 2.61% signifying low profitability per unit of total capital (equity and debt)
High Debt Company with a Debt to Equity ratio (avg) at times
Poor long term growth as Net Sales has grown by an annual rate of 2.38% and Operating profit at 15.57% over the last 5 years
Negative results in Jun 25
Stock DNA
Industrial Manufacturing
CNY 15,521 Million (Large Cap)
58.00
NA
0.00%
0.25
3.47%
2.02
Total Returns (Price + Dividend) 
Xiangtan Electric Manufacturing Co., Ltd. for the last several years.
Risk Adjusted Returns v/s 
News

Xiangtan Electric Hits Day High with Strong 3.49% Intraday Surge
Xiangtan Electric Manufacturing Co., Ltd. saw a significant rise in its stock price on October 29, 2025, contrasting with a decline in the China Shanghai Composite. Despite recent gains, the company faces long-term growth challenges, with modest sales increases and low profitability, alongside a concerning debt-to-equity ratio.
Read More
Xiangtan Electric Hits Day Low of CNY 15.26 Amid Price Pressure
Xiangtan Electric Manufacturing Co., Ltd. saw a significant decline in its stock today, contrasting with the smaller drop in the China Shanghai Composite. Despite a strong yearly performance, the company faces challenges in long-term growth, with modest net sales increases and a low return on capital employed.
Read More
Xiangtan Electric Hits Day High with Strong 6.91% Intraday Surge
Xiangtan Electric Manufacturing Co., Ltd. saw a notable increase in stock performance on September 30, 2025, reaching an intraday high of CNY 16.70. Over the past year, the company has achieved a 57.82% increase, significantly outpacing the broader market, while maintaining a market capitalization of CNY 15,521 million.
Read More Announcements 
Corporate Actions 
Quality key factors 
Valuation key factors
Technicals key factors
Shareholding Snapshot
Shareholding Compare (%holding) 
Quarterly Results Snapshot (Consolidated) - Jun'25 - QoQ
QoQ Growth in quarter ended Jun 2025 is 10.38% vs 2.21% in Mar 2025
QoQ Growth in quarter ended Jun 2025 is 160.88% vs -31.77% in Mar 2025
Annual Results Snapshot (Consolidated) - Dec'24
YoY Growth in year ended Dec 2024 is 3.10% vs -0.26% in Dec 2023
YoY Growth in year ended Dec 2024 is -18.58% vs 3.41% in Dec 2023






